Krankz Audio Headphones

Don’t let the size fool you. These headphones deliver powerful sound. They smoothly pair up with your smartphone, and the built-in microphone and automatic call notification make it easy for you to navigate between music and phone calls. Krankz Audio is your perfect travel companion, as the high-efficiency, rechargeable battery will give you over 36 hours of battery life. No more running out of power in the middle of a 12-hour flight and having to resort to the airline’s supplied headphones. To recharge, simply plug them into your computer or a USB power cube. The smaller size makes it easy to bring your headphones with you — and the classic colors of white, red or black give them enough versatility to find a pair that matches your style.

Krankz Audio headphones are priced at $99.99 and can be purchased here.

 

Beats Solo3 Wireless

You didn’t think we’d talk headphones without mentioning Beats By Dre, now, did you? This brand has made quite a name for itself when talking about sound. The Beats By Dre features a wide selection of headphones, earphones, and speakers with impeccable sound, and the Beats Solo3 Wireless is no exception. Technology and design blend seamlessly in these headphones. Design-wise, you can choose from an array of colors, such as black, gold and of course, Apple’s popular rose gold in both matte and glossy — and these headphones fold right up. Technology-wise, where do we begin? Battery life lasts up to 40 hours, connecting to your device is simple, and they deliver premium sound — the comfort-cushion ear cups block outside noise for a truly immersive experience.

Beats Solo3 Wireless are priced at $299.95, and can be purchased here.

 

 

MH40

Master & Dynamic has quickly become a popular audio brand — and we can see (or hear) why. The headphones are high quality, as is the audio. With a sleek and classic design, they’re beautiful and luxurious to wear, while the technology makes the sound rich and enveloping. Comfortable and easily adjustable, they’re built for a prime experience. You can tell that these were built with no detail overlooked. The body is made of forged aluminum for years of use, and is clad in heavy-grain premium leather and soft lambskin for superior comfort and wear. These headphones mean business, and everything that comes along with it. Tough on the outside for durability, soft on the inside for comfort and pristine sound.

MH40 are priced at $399 and can be purchased here
